noise cancellation algorithmespn conference usa football teams 2023
Em 15 de setembro de 2022Background noise reduction has been a primary area of interest in audio processing since the invention of the microphone. We do this by employing a high-pass filter which captures the typical EMG spectrum which is flat above 20 Hz but slowly decays in power below 20 Hz [29] (see also Fig. The noise reference x[n] from the outer electrode is shown as it is fed into the DNF and then enters its tapped delay line. Short story in which a scout on a colony ship learns there are no habitable worlds, US citizen, with a clean record, needs license for armored car with 3 inch cannon. Are there any noise cancellation algorithm used in wireless With the rise of deep learning, many of these issues have been solved. Noise Cancellation is a variation of optimal filtering that involves producing an estimate of the noise by filtering the reference input and then subtracting this noise . What Is cVc Noise Cancellation? How Does It Work? - MUO Low signal-to-noise ratios (SNR) exist in many application domains, such as communications, acoustics or biomedical engineering. 111. So how do RNNs work? AVAudioRecorder Noise in Background when recording Human Voice, Canceling noise given a LPCM array of 44 samples per second. For deeper layers this is defined through the back-propagation as: In sum, the most effective noise reduction in three-dimensional space involves low frequency sounds. Similarly, these activations propagate through the deeper layers in the network: 100 nV) has no impact on learning and passes through the DNF. This means that the DNF filter needs to reduce the noise even more than the LMS to achieve an overall SNR improvement, as the DNF diminishes the P300 peak. PDF Design of Adaptive Noise Canceller Using LMS Algorithm Simulation for noise cancellation using LMS adaptive filter Between the muscle contractions, the signal is most likely a mix of baseline EEG and lower amplitude involuntary facial muscle (EMG) activity. Background noise removal is used everywhere it's found in audio/video editing software, video conferencing platforms, and noise-cancelling headphones. The adaptive filter works best given two audio signals: one with both the speech and the background noise and another that solely measures the background noise. Ag/AgCl was selected over alternative materials such as gold or stainless steel as it is conformable (in ink form) allowing easy application to the PLA and inexpensive. The analogue averaging over a ring can be overcome by measuring from a large number of electrodes from an EEG cap and then approximating the Laplace purely in software [16]but this is computationally expensive and if using a standard EEG cap, it has its limitations in spatial resolution. If computational resources and latency are a concern, given present day technology, AI approaches may be impractical to implement. ), You should have a look at the wikipedia page on waves interference to find the right phase you need to produce to cancel the outside noise. To our knowledge, we are the first to perform simultaneous learning and noise reduction in real-time with a deep neural network without the classical sequential process of training first and then filtering. The output of the Deep Neural Network y[n] is then used to remove the noise from d[n]: "Evaluation of an Improved Active Noise Reduction Microphone using Speech Intelligibility and Performance-Based Testing, n.d.", BYU physicists quiet fans in computers, office equipment, Anti-Noise, Quieting the Environment with Active Noise Cancellation Technology, Waves of Silence: Digisonix, active noise control, and the digital revolution, https://en.wikipedia.org/w/index.php?title=Active_noise_control&oldid=1153879872, This page was last edited on 8 May 2023, at 21:48. Active noise control - Wikipedia How do I store enormous amounts of mechanical energy? This problem differs from traditional adaptive noise cancellation in that: - The desired response signal cannot be directly measured; only the attenuated signal is available. The mechanical EEG electrode design is as old as the first EEG recordings [46] and the standard Ag/AgCl cup electrodes have been the main staple of EEG recordings ever since [47]. While the idea of simply subtracting the noise is perfect in theory, in practice, the relationship between the EEG generated in the brain and the resulting signals at the electrodes are complex and dynamic. The electrode resistance has become even more of a concern with the advent of BCI and consumer EEG headbands which favour dry electrodes [49]. In our application, we assume that EEG has a narrow spatial localisation and therefore requires a small surface area. So, researchers invented variants of the traditional RNN that use gates to solve this problem. The original EEG, the DNF output and the LMS filter all yielding clearly identifiable peaks and their squared values represent the signal power. Wiener filtering is an industry standard for dynamic signal processing, and is used widely in hearing aids and other edge devices such as phones and communication devices. The data was acquired using a two-channel data acquisition device (Attys, www.attys.tech) with the data acquisition programs attys-ep and attys-scope. Active noise cancellation algorithms for impulsive noise - PMC Are there any open algorithms or, at least, science papers about it? The changes in weights that cause the optimum reduction in noise are dictated by gradient descent rule: Acoustic Noise Cancellation Using LMS - MATLAB & Simulink - MathWorks While looking at a chequerboard that inverted every second, the subject was presented with oddball stimuli every 7sec-13sec with a random pattern. Noise reduction is more easily achieved with a single listener remaining stationary but if there are multiple listeners or if the single listener turns their head or moves throughout the space then the noise reduction challenge is made much more difficult. Luca Muoz Bohollo, PDF Adaptive Noise Cancellation - CMU School of Computer Science Adaptive filters are widely used in multiple applications including acoustic noise cancellation, echo cancellation, beam forming, system identification, bio medical signal enhancement, equalization of communication channels, etc. The weights of the neurons were initialised to a random value in the range of (0, 1]. The basic idea of an adaptive noise cancellation algorithm is to pass the corrupted signal through a filter that tends to suppress the noise while leaving the signal unchanged. This is an adaptive process, which means it does not require a priori knowledge of signal or noise characteristics. In some cases, noise can be controlled by employing active vibration control. A noise cancellation system takes two inputs: a noise corrupted input signal and a reference noise signal. The special circuitry interprets the sounds and mimics it in an inverse (opposite) manner. Active Noise Cancellation through default iPhone headphone, android - voice enhancement / noise cancellation / noise reduction library for android. Active noise cancelling headphones in addition to all the normal headphone circuitry, have a microphone and additional special circuitry. Inspired by a Finite Impulse Response (FIR) filter, we send the signal of the outer electrode x[n] through a tapped delay line with The recordings from the 20 subjects were then checked for valid EEG/EMG-signals and if deemed acceptable, processed one by one by the deep neural filter where the network had to learn from scratch (random re-initialisation of weights) for every subject. (17) However, this is deliberate because real-time BCI systems hardly average over 5 minutes (they do so over seconds), meaning they deal with much lower signal strengths for c[n] and thus using the median filter corrects for overly optimistic signal strength. This can clearly be seen that the large peak is present in both the contaminated signal and the noise reference. RNNs are particularly effective for background noise removal because they can learn patterns across time which is essential for understanding audio. The learning rate of the DNF rather determines how quickly it adapts where a high learning rate could lead to temporary overfitting in particular on to large one-off artefacts whereas a low learning rate could not adapt to changing signal and noise contingencies. Im a student studying CS @ UIUC. where x[nk] is the filtered signal from the kth tap of the delay line for the outer electrode signal (Fig 1). (12), Finally, in the output layer, this weighted sum results in the generation of the Remover signal y[n]: Inner shows the signal d[n] of the inner part of the compound electrode. Evaluation of biases in remote photoplethysmography methods As always, I appreciate any comments/feedback you may have. As a proof of concept, we demonstrate the algorithm's performance by reducing electromyogram noise in . However, here learning is always on which means that the DNF is constantly adapting to new signals and noise contingencies. The data from the 20 subjects [27] were examined for electrode failure or strong external interference. Not the answer you're looking for? Copyright: 2022 Porr et al. [citation needed]. An increase in the outer electrode area would, in theory, allow us to capture more EMG-noise for the algorithm to self-tune, however, as the signal strength is already orders of magnitude lower than the noise any realistic adaptation of surface area (given the necessity of comfort and localisation) would most likely result in negligible SNR enhancements. High frequency waves are difficult to reduce in three dimensions due to their relatively short audio wavelength in air. An adaptive noise canceller (ANC) is extensively used in echo elimination, fetal heart rate recognition and adaptive antenna system. C: Signal processing of the two signals originating from the inner and outer ring electrodes: ADC = Analogue Digital Converter, Cond = standard signal conditioning such as high-pass filtering and 50 Hz removal. Polylactate acid (PLA) was chosen as the electrode material due to its compatibility, flexibility, and adhesive nature to silver/silver-chloride (Ag/AgCl) ink [21].
Del Sol Academy Schedule, Fort Wilderness Campground Rates 2023, Mas Management Trainee Salary, Qualitative Variables Can Be Divided Into Two Types:, Food Festival Sydney Today, Surf Therapy Los Angeles, Here Comes The Guide North Carolina,
noise cancellation algorithm